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Architects, Chartered Architectural Technologists, Planning Officers, Surveyors and Construction Professionals | Sales Related Occupations |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ual | £45,454 | £28,078 | +£17,376 |
| Mean Annual | £49,279 | £29,007 | +£20,272 |
| Monthly | £3,788 | £2,340 | +£1,448 |
| Weekly | £874 | £540 | +£334 |
| Hourly | £21.85 | £13.50 | +£8.35 |
